Properties
Capecitabine is a fluoropyrimidine carbamate for oral use and belongs to the group of tumor-activated and tumor-selective cytostatics. It is not itself cytotoxic, but is converted by three enzymatic steps, the final step preferentially in the tumor, into the cytotoxic active substance.
5-FU inhibits cell division by blocking DNA synthesis ( enzyme inhibition), resulting in the formation of structurally defective RNA ( incorporation of 5-FU), which directly affects protein biosynthesis.
The formation of 5-FU from capecitabine is preferentially catalyzed in the tumor by the tumor-associated angiogenic factor thymidine phosphorylase. This keeps the burden on healthy tissue, due to systemic 5-FU, to a minimum. The stepwise enzymatic biotransformation of capecitabine to 5-FU leads to higher concentrations in tumor tissue than in normal tissue.
Indications
-Colon and colorectal cancer
-Breast cancer
-Esophageal cancer, cancer of the gastroesophageal junction and gastric cancer

Contraindications
Known hypersensitivity to the active ingredient, to other fluoropyrimidines or to one of the excipients.
Known severe dihydropyrimidine dehydrogenase deficiency.
Pregnancy and lactation.
Side effects
Common: diarrhea, nausea, vomiting,stomatitis and hand-foot syndrome, herpes simplex, cystitis, granulocytopenia, hyperkalemia, hypokalemia, dehydration, weight loss,insomnia, lethargy, hypoesthesia, hyperesthesia, conjunctivitis, eye irritation, blurred vision, tinnitus. hypoacusis, vertigo, hypotension, dyspnea, epistaxis, cough. pharyngolaryngeal and oropharyngeal pain, rhinorrhea, dysphonia, pulmonary embolism.
Uncommon: pancytopenia, bone marrow depression, hypertriglyceridemia, encephalopathy, confusion, cerebral signs such as ataxia, dysarthria, impaired balance and abnormal coordination, heart failure, cardiomyopathy, sudden cardiac death, tachycardia, atrial arrhythmias including atrial fibrillation, ventricular extrasystoles.
Rare: lacrimal duct stenosis and corneal disorders including keratitis, local and fatal systemic infections.
